This name originates from Norway. It is part of the Norway Gazetteer and the SCAR Composite Gazetteer of Antarctica.
Mountain E in Lingetoppane, NE in Fimbulheimen. After Jan Baalsrud, b. 1917, lieutenant. He belonged to a party of 11 Norwegian commandos and seamen who were attacked by German forces during landing operations north of Tromsø. Jan Baalsrud alone escaped, by swimming ashore, firing back and hiding. Enduring extreme hardships, tremendous natural hindrances and constantly hunted by the Gestapo (but helped by local residents), he reached the Swedish border after two months.
